Yacht for sale is a 2003 HEESEN YACHTS 146' 4" "KIJO" Motor Yacht in San Remo, Liguria, Italy.
The 44-meter Motor Yacht Kijo, built by the renowned Dutch shipyard Heesen Yachts, is a masterpiece of engineering and design. Heesen is one of the finest yacht builders, known for its exceptional pedigree in Northern Europe and this yacht embodies the yard’s reputation for high-quality craftsmanship. Heesen yachts is located in Oss in The Netherlands, remarkably quite far from open sea. The bold and forward-thinking founder Frans Heesen has dedicated his life to building superyachts in aluminum that offer speed, style and fuel-efficient cruising, whilst having extremely luxurious and masterly crafted interiors. In M/Y Kijo, the hand of world-famous designer Terence Disdale is unmistakably present and adds an intrinsic value to an already iconic yacht. Heesen’s reputation guarantees lasting market value, making this yacht an excellent investment both for resale and charter opportunities.Delivered in 2003, this high-performance vessel combines sleek, modern styling with exceptional speed and comfort. Constructed with an aluminum hull and superstructure, M/Y Kijo boasts a lightweight yet robust build that enables impressive cruising capabilities. With a top speed of 25 knots and a cruising speed of 17 knots, she offers an exhilarating yachting experience while maintaining remarkable efficiency. The yacht’s spacious layout accommodates up to 12 guests in 5 elegantly designed cabins, including a full-beam master suite. The salon and dining areas are refined yet inviting, adorned with high-quality materials and contemporary furnishings. Expansive windows throughout the yacht ensure plenty of natural light, creating a bright and airy ambiance. Outdoor spaces are equally impressive, with generous lounging and dining areas on the aft deck, a sun-drenched flybridge, and a swim platform for seamless access to the water. Beyond her striking aesthetics, M/Y Kijo is equipped with state-of-the-art technology and an advanced stabilization system, ensuring a smooth and comfortable ride. She is powered by twin MTU engines, delivering both power and reliability for long-range cruising. The main engine has been newly rebuilt to zero-hour status, and extensive engineering work has been carried out, costing over €3M.
